The Annual GivingManager plays a critical role in the Zion Forever Team, laying the foundation for
philanthropic support through leadership over Annual Giving and grassroots momentum. This position will
develop, oversee, and execute all strategies related to Annual Giving, including crowdfunding and digital
strategies. The Annual GivingManager is also responsible for interpreting philanthropic data. They lead all
written communication with donors including appreciation and IRS tax donation letters. This position also
supports signature Philanthropy events.
